What is Cognitive Phenotyping Metadata Standards Template?
The Cognitive Phenotyping Metadata Standards Template is a specialized framework designed to streamline the collection, validation, and standardization of metadata related to cognitive phenotyping. Cognitive phenotyping involves the detailed characterization of cognitive traits and behaviors, often used in research and clinical settings to understand neurological and psychological conditions. This template is essential for ensuring consistency and accuracy in metadata documentation, which is critical for cross-study comparisons and data integration. For example, in the field of neuropsychology, researchers often face challenges in harmonizing data from diverse sources. The Cognitive Phenotyping Metadata Standards Template addresses these challenges by providing a structured approach to metadata management, enabling researchers to focus on insights rather than data inconsistencies.
